FlexCare Vehicle Protection is the official factorybacked vehicle service contract provider for Chrysler, Dodge, Jeep, Ram, Fiat, and Alfa Romeo in the United States and Puerto Rico. FlexCare products include vehicle repair coverage, prepaid maintenance, and other consumer protection products. As the North America Regulatory & Compliance Manager, you will ensure that the U.S. FlexCare Vehicle Protection portfolio remains fully compliant with state regulations, bank and underwriting requirements, and applicable court decisions. This role is critical to maintaining regulatory integrity across a nationwide portfolio of regulated consumer protection products. This position is well suited for regulatory professionals with experience in insurance, banking, financial services, extended warranties, or other regulated protection products (such as vehicle, home, appliance, or similar programs). You will manage the licensing and forms strategy for new and existing products in response to an evolving regulatory landscape. In addition, you will lead compliance related inquiries and responses, collaborate with product teams on regulatory driven changes, and partner with IT and data systems teams to ensure accurate, compliant delivery of consumer terms and conditions.
